Zara kicks off her TODAY Summer Concert Series debut with vocals, candor, and a mid‑performance heel pop that turns the morning into a moment.

Pop princess Zara Larsson stormed Rockefeller Plaza with a cannonball of singles, including a special “Pretty Ugly” × “Stateside” mashup medley that hit harder than the morning coffee. It all unfolded live on NBC’s TODAY as part of the 2026 Citi Summer Concert Series, marking her official Summer Concert Series debut.

Mid‑performance, Zara even popped a heel, breaking it clean off in front of her biggest U.S. crowd to date. She didn’t pause. She didn’t blink. She simply kept going, folding the mishap into the moment like a seasoned pro who knows the show doesn’t stop just because the shoe does.






After the set, Zara stopped by the 3rd Hour of TODAY to talk about her new album Midnight Sun (Girls Trip). She opened up about the ups and downs of growing up in the spotlight, sharing that she finally feels authentic, present, and fully herself. She also talked about collaborating with Shakira and other female powerhouses on the record, and what she believes her music gives fans: confidence, catharsis, and a place to feel big feelings loudly.
And if you were watching closely, Zara looked like she might’ve been fighting off a cold — a little under the weather, a little glassy‑eyed — but none of that slowed her down. She still belted out an extended TODAY Show set, delivering vocals, choreo, and charisma without missing a beat.
A heel may have given out, but Zara didn’t. Her TODAY Summer Concert Series debut is officially one for the books.
